The record of Korean marriage ceremony traditions dates based mostly on the Joseon dynasty which dominated from 1392 to 1910. For the duration of this time, Confucianism turned the point out philosophy and a lot of ceremonial practices, like marriage rituals, had been proven.
Termed chug ui-geum, this celebratory income is supplied inside a white envelope. In contrast to funds gifts at American weddings, however, chug ui-geum isn’t a lot a recommendation as This is a requirement in order for visitors to try to eat in the reception. Visitors literally swap their money for the food ticket on arrival.

Historically, a Korean wedding ceremony was an arranged marriage by which the bride and groom would see one another for The 1st time at this point. Initially, the bride and groom, who'd Every single have two attendants to aid while in the ceremony, would wander to opposite finishes from the marriage table as well as attendants would unfold out a rug for your bride in addition to a rug for your groom.
